Product Description
Legendary songwriting machine Diane Warren, who has penned some of the most recognizable songs over the past 25 years, has joined forces with Grammy®-winning producer Humberto Gatica (Michael Bublé, Celine Dion) and created Due Voci, featuring the magnificent voices of Kelly Levesque and Tyler Hamilton singing classic reinterpretations of Warren's many hits. Their self-titled debut release, DUE VOCI, will be released June 8, 2010. Warren, who has penned over 90 top ten hits in the course of her remarkable career, including "Unbreak My Heart," "I Don't Want To Miss A Thing, "Because You Loved Me," "If I Could Turn Back Time," and "How Do I Live," said that she found "the perfect voices" in the pairing of Kelly Levesque and Tyler Hamilton after a year and a half search and hundreds of auditions. Kelly Levesque, who has performed with Andrea Bocelli and Josh Groban, was also a member of the trio group Three Graces. She has worked with producer/songwriters David Foster, Desmond Child, The Matrix, Trevor Horn, and the Neptunes. Tyler Hamilton was a top 10 finalist on "Canadian Idol" and has performed with Katharine McPhee and David Foster.
